TEBAY writer Carole Morland writes movingly about the painful experiences endured by her soldier father during the Second World War.
In particular, she chronicles the lasting effects fighting in France had on Dent man Stan Haygarth’s health and well-being.
Her father suffered intensely after returning to civilian life because lasting mental and physical wounds caused by the conflict.
A Dalesman’s War is a book that will appeal to aall those who would like to learn more about post traumatic stress or what life was like for soldiers fighting in the war.
* A Dalesman's War by Carole Morland, Hayloft, £12.
